Image title
Lunar vehicle test. Program constellation - Lunar vehicle test. Constellation program - Lunar vehicle test as part of the Nasa constellation program that is expected to take men to the Moon around 2020. Here, a prototype of a pressurised vehicle that would allow future astronauts to travel long distances. Astronaut Mike Gernhardt (visible through the glass) accompanied by geologist Brent Garry spent three days in this vehicle in real conditions of exit to the Moon. October 2008, Arizona, USA. During tests conducted for NASA's Desert Research and Technology Studies (RATS) at Black Point Lava Flow in Arizona, engineers, geologists and astronauts came together to test NASA's new Lunar Electric Rover. Astronaut Mike Gernhardt can be seen through the window and geologist Brent Garry with the Smithsonian Institution is partially visible behind him in the vehicle. The pair spent three days inside the rover, going through the motions of a real three-day geological sortie on the moon. The tests showed that using a pressurized rover would enable astronauts to explore more territory on the lunar surface by allowing them to live for days at a time inside the rover as they travel greater distances from their habitat than would be possible in a non-pressurized rover
